Time Schedule for Raceday

Circuit Racing

Scrutinising : 7.15 - 7.55
Drivers Briefing : 8.00am – 8.20am
Track Sessions : 8.30am – 12.30pm
Sessions : 15 MINUTE SESSIONS
Gap Between Cars : 5 seconds
Max Cars Per Session : 30 cars



DRAG Racing

Scrutinising : 11.00.Am – 12.00
Drivers Briefing : 12.30pm – 12.40pm
Line up from 12.45
Sessions : 1.00PM – 4pm
Drag Race Type : 1/4Mile Headsup – 400m
Max Cars Per Session : 50 cars
